Python: 建立一个数组存放固定值

在Python中,我们可以使用数组来存放一组固定的数值。数组是一种有序的数据集合,可以通过索引来访问其中的元素。下面我们将介绍如何在Python中建立一个数组,并存放固定的数值。

创建一个数组

要创建一个数组,我们可以使用Python内置的array模块。首先,我们需要导入array模块,并指定数组中元素的类型和初始数值。以下是一个简单的例子,创建一个包含5个整数的数组:

from array import array

arr = array('i', [1, 2, 3, 4, 5])
print(arr)

在上面的代码中,我们使用array('i', [1, 2, 3, 4, 5])创建了一个整数类型的数组,其中包含了1到5这几个整数。通过print(arr)我们可以看到数组的内容。

访问数组元素

要访问数组中的元素,我们可以使用索引。数组的索引从0开始,依次递增。以下是一个例子,访问数组中的第三个元素:

print(arr[2])

上面的代码将输出数组中索引为2的元素,即第三个元素。

修改数组元素

如果需要修改数组中的某个元素,可以直接通过索引来进行赋值操作。以下是一个例子,将数组中的第四个元素改为10:

arr[3] = 10
print(arr)

上面的代码将输出修改后的数组内容。

流程图

flowchart TD;
    Start-->创建数组;
    创建数组-->访问元素;
    访问元素-->修改元素;

示例代码

from array import array

# 创建数组
arr = array('i', [1, 2, 3, 4, 5])
print(arr)

# 访问数组元素
print(arr[2])

# 修改数组元素
arr[3] = 10
print(arr)

总结

在Python中建立一个数组存放固定值非常简单,只需要导入array模块并指定元素类型和初始数值即可。通过索引可以访问和修改数组中的元素,实现对数组的操作。希望本文对你有所帮助,谢谢阅读!